Carmakers are now focusing on safety and affordability, as offering six airbags has become both a strong selling point and a key consideration for buyers. While regulations currently mandate only dual front airbags, many brands are voluntarily upgrading their lineups to include six airbags as standard. On that note, let’s explore the top five most budget-friendly cars in India that come equipped with six airbags as standard.
Price: Rs 4.23 lakh to Rs 6.21 lakh (ex-showroom)
The Alto nameplate has been among the top sellers from Maruti, and considering its popularity, being equipped with six airbags as standard is always a plus. This safety upgrade turns out to be a great advantage for hatchback buyers on a strict budget. Along with that, the Alto K10 also gets other safety equipment like ABS with EBD, electronic stability control, three-point seatbelts for all passengers, and reverse parking sensors.
Price: Rs 5.44 lakh to Rs 6.70 lakh (ex-showroom)
Maruti’s entry-level people mover, the Eeco, recently received a safety upgrade with six airbags as standard. This makes it the most affordable three-row minivan to offer six airbags as standard. It has also been updated in terms of seating, and is now offered with a 6-seater layout, along with a 5-seater option.
Maruti also sells the Eeco for commercial use, including as an ambulance. Other safety equipment include, rear parking sensors, ABS with EBD, and 3-point seatbelts for all passengers.
Price: 5.64 lakh to Rs 7.37 lakh (ex-showroom)
In early February of this year, Maruti hiked the prices of the Celerio by up to Rs 32,500, but it also received a crucial safety upgrade, making six airbags as standard. Along with that, the Celerio now also comes equipped with 3-point seatbelts for all passengers. Previously, it only offered dual front airbags, along with ABS with EBD, electronic stability control, and parking sensors, which have been carried forward. Priced from under Rs 6 lakh, the Celerio takes on the likes of the Hyundai Grand i10 Nios, Tata Tiago, and Maruti Wagon R.
Rs: 5.65 lakh to Rs 7.48 lakh (ex-showroom)
Along with the Eeco, Maruti also upgraded the Wagon R’s safety with six airbags as standard. Additionally, you now also get 3-point seatbelts for all passengers with the Wagon R. Features such as ABS with EBD, electronic stability control, and a reverse parking camera with parking sensors have been carried forward. With this upgrade, the Wagon R now becomes more appealing, further strengthening its position as one of the brand’s best-sellers.
Price: Rs 5.98 lakh to Rs 8.62 lakh (ex-showroom)
Right from its base Era variant, the Hyundai Grand i10 Nios comes equipped with 6 airbags. Other safety features include ABS with EBD, a reverse parking camera with sensors, and 3-point seatbelts for all occupants. With its higher-spec variants, you also get safety tech like a tyre pressure monitoring system, along with ISOFIX child seat mounts. In terms of powertrain, you get a single choice of an 83 PS 1.2-litre petrol engine, which you can further configure with a factory-fitted CNG kit.
